About

Jonathan S. Slowik is a scholar working on Surgery, Epidemiology and Rehabilitation. According to data from OpenAlex, Jonathan S. Slowik has authored 32 papers receiving a total of 418 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 24 papers in Surgery, 13 papers in Epidemiology and 12 papers in Rehabilitation. Recurrent topics in Jonathan S. Slowik's work include Shoulder Injury and Treatment (20 papers), Shoulder and Clavicle Injuries (13 papers) and Elbow and Forearm Trauma Treatment (12 papers). Jonathan S. Slowik is often cited by papers focused on Shoulder Injury and Treatment (20 papers), Shoulder and Clavicle Injuries (13 papers) and Elbow and Forearm Trauma Treatment (12 papers). Jonathan S. Slowik collaborates with scholars based in United States, New Zealand and Australia. Jonathan S. Slowik's co-authors include Glenn S. Fleisig, Alek Z. Diffendaffer, Richard R. Neptune, Philip S. Requejo, Sara J. Mulroy, E. Lyle Cain, Rafael F. Escamilla, Jeffrey R. Dugas, Kyle T. Aune and Monika Drogosz and has published in prestigious journals such as The American Journal of Sports Medicine, Journal of Biomechanics and Clinical Biomechanics.
